Notebooks definition

Notebooks means copies of the laboratory research notebooks listed on Exhibit B attached hereto.
Notebooks. All data generated under the Research Program shall he recorded in accordance with Good Laboratory Practices if required for government regulatory approval purposes. All work performed by TAES shall be kept in Notebooks provided by CARRINGTON. Entries shall be made daily, in the Engli▇▇ ▇▇▇▇▇▇▇e, dated and promptly corroborated, witnessed and understood by two responsible persons. The author may be one of the witnesses. Upon completion of the Research Program. if requested by CARRINGTON, TAES shall deliver all original Notebook▇ ▇▇ ▇▇▇▇INGTON. TAES agrees that CARRINGTON is and shal▇ ▇▇▇▇▇▇ the owner of all N▇▇▇▇▇▇▇▇ ▇nd the research data contained therein.
